362 old = expr;
363 expr = str;
364 free(old);
365
366 display_update();
367}
368
369static bool is_digit(char c)
370{
371 return ((c >= '0') && (c <= '9'));
372}
373
374static int get_digit(char c)
375{
376 assert(is_digit(c));
377
378 return (c - '0');
379}
380
381static bool is_plus(char c)
382{
383 return (c == '+');
384}
385
386static bool is_minus(char c)
387{
388 return (c == '-');
389}
390
391static bool is_finish(char c)
392{
393 return (c == 0);
394}
395
396static operator_t get_operator(char c)
397{
398 switch (c) {
399 case '+':
400 return OPERATOR_ADD;
401 case '-':
402 return OPERATOR_SUB;
403 case '*':
404 return OPERATOR_MUL;
405 case '/':
406 return OPERATOR_DIV;
407 default:
408 return OPERATOR_NONE;
409 }
410}
411
412static bool is_operator(char c)
413{
414 return (get_operator(c) != OPERATOR_NONE);
415}
416
417static bool stack_push_value(list_t *stack, int64_t value, bool value_neg)
418{
419 stack_item_t *item = malloc(sizeof(stack_item_t));
420 if (!item)
421 return false;
422
423 link_initialize(&item->link);
424 item->type = ITEM_VALUE;
425
426 if (value_neg)
427 item->data.value = -value;
428 else
429 item->data.value = value;
430
431 list_prepend(&item->link, stack);
432
433 return true;
434}
435
436static bool stack_push_operator(list_t *stack, operator_t operator)
437{
438 stack_item_t *item = malloc(sizeof(stack_item_t));
439 if (!item)
440 return false;
441
442 link_initialize(&item->link);
443 item->type = ITEM_OPERATOR;
444 item->data.operator = operator;
445 list_prepend(&item->link, stack);
446
447 return true;
448}
449
450static bool stack_pop_value(list_t *stack, int64_t *value)
451{
452 link_t *link = list_first(stack);
453 if (!link)
454 return false;
455
456 stack_item_t *item = list_get_instance(link, stack_item_t, link);
457 if (item->type != ITEM_VALUE)
458 return false;
459
460 *value = item->data.value;
461
462 list_remove(link);
463 free(item);
464
465 return true;
466}
467
468static bool stack_pop_operator(list_t *stack, operator_t *operator)
469{
470 link_t *link = list_first(stack);
471 if (!link)
472 return false;
473
474 stack_item_t *item = list_get_instance(link, stack_item_t, link);
475 if (item->type != ITEM_OPERATOR)
476 return false;
477
478 *operator = item->data.operator;
479
480 list_remove(link);
481 free(item);
482
483 return true;
484}
485
486static void stack_cleanup(list_t *stack)
487{
488 while (!list_empty(stack)) {
489 link_t *link = list_first(stack);
490 if (link) {
491 stack_item_t *item = list_get_instance(link, stack_item_t,
492 link);
493
494 list_remove(link);
495 free(item);
496 }
497 }
498}
499
500static bool compute(int64_t a, operator_t operator, int64_t b, int64_t *value)
501{
502 switch (operator) {
503 case OPERATOR_ADD:
504 *value = a + b;
505 break;
506 case OPERATOR_SUB:
507 *value = a - b;
508 break;
509 case OPERATOR_MUL:
510 *value = a * b;
511 break;
512 case OPERATOR_DIV:
513 if (b == 0)
514 return false;
515
516 *value = a / b;
517 break;
518 default:
519 return false;
520 }
521
522 return true;
523}
524
525static unsigned int get_priority(operator_t operator)
526{
527 switch (operator) {
528 case OPERATOR_ADD:
529 return 0;
530 case OPERATOR_SUB:
531 return 0;
532 case OPERATOR_MUL:
533 return 1;
534 case OPERATOR_DIV:
535 return 1;
536 default:
537 return 0;
538 }
539}
540
541static void evaluate(list_t *stack, int64_t *value, parser_state_t *state,
542 error_type_t *error_type)
543{
544 while (!list_empty(stack)) {
545 if (!stack_pop_value(stack, value)) {
546 *state = STATE_ERROR;
547 *error_type = ERROR_SYNTAX;
548 break;
549 }
550
551 if (!list_empty(stack)) {
552 operator_t operator;
553 if (!stack_pop_operator(stack, &operator)) {
554 *state = STATE_ERROR;
555 *error_type = ERROR_SYNTAX;
556 break;
557 }
558
559 int64_t value_a;
560 if (!stack_pop_value(stack, &value_a)) {
561 *state = STATE_ERROR;
562 *error_type = ERROR_SYNTAX;
563 break;
564 }
565
566 if (!compute(value_a, operator, *value, value)) {
567 *state = STATE_ERROR;
568 *error_type = ERROR_NUMERIC;
569 break;
570 }
571
572 if (!stack_push_value(stack, *value, false)) {
573 *state = STATE_ERROR;
574 *error_type = ERROR_SYNTAX;
575 break;
576 }
577 }
578 }

644
645static void calc_eval_clicked(ui_pbutton_t *pbutton, void *arg)
646{
647 if (expr == NULL)
648 return;
649
650 list_t stack;
651 list_initialize(&stack);
652
653 error_type_t error_type = ERROR_SYNTAX;
654 size_t i = 0;
655 parser_state_t state = STATE_INITIAL;
656 int64_t value = 0;
657 bool value_neg = false;
658 operator_t last_operator = OPERATOR_NONE;
659
660 while ((state != STATE_FINISH) && (state != STATE_ERROR)) {
661 switch (state) {
662 case STATE_INITIAL:
663 if (is_digit(expr[i])) {
664 value = get_digit(expr[i]);
665 i++;
666 state = STATE_VALUE;
667 } else if (is_plus(expr[i])) {
668 i++;
669 value_neg = false;
670 state = STATE_DIGIT;
671 } else if (is_minus(expr[i])) {
672 i++;
673 value_neg = true;
674 state = STATE_DIGIT;
675 } else
676 state = STATE_ERROR;
677 break;
678
679 case STATE_DIGIT:
680 if (is_digit(expr[i])) {
681 value = get_digit(expr[i]);
682 i++;
683 state = STATE_VALUE;
684 } else
685 state = STATE_ERROR;
686 break;
687
688 case STATE_VALUE:
689 if (is_digit(expr[i])) {
690 value *= 10;
691 value += get_digit(expr[i]);
692 i++;
693 } else if (is_operator(expr[i])) {
694 if (!stack_push_value(&stack, value, value_neg)) {
695 state = STATE_ERROR;
696 break;
697 }
698
699 value = 0;
700 value_neg = false;
701
702 operator_t operator = get_operator(expr[i]);
703
704 if (get_priority(operator) <= get_priority(last_operator)) {
705 evaluate(&stack, &value, &state, &error_type);
706 if (state == STATE_ERROR)
707 break;
708
709 if (!stack_push_value(&stack, value, value_neg)) {
710 state = STATE_ERROR;
711 break;
712 }
713 }
714
715 if (!stack_push_operator(&stack, operator)) {
716 state = STATE_ERROR;
717 break;
718 }
719
720 last_operator = operator;
721 i++;
722 state = STATE_DIGIT;
723 } else if (is_finish(expr[i])) {
724 if (!stack_push_value(&stack, value, value_neg)) {
725 state = STATE_ERROR;
726 break;
727 }
728
729 state = STATE_FINISH;
730 } else
731 state = STATE_ERROR;
732 break;
733
734 default:
735 state = STATE_ERROR;
736 }
737 }
738
739 evaluate(&stack, &value, &state, &error_type);
740 stack_cleanup(&stack);
741
742 if (state == STATE_ERROR) {
743 display_error(error_type);
744 return;
745 }
746
747 free(expr);
748 asprintf(&expr, "%" PRId64, value);
749 display_update();
750}
